Growth Dynamics: Drivers, Challenges, and Opportunities Macroeconomic Factors Economic Stability: South Korea’s resilient economy, with a GDP growth rate averaging 2.5% annually, sustains consumer spending on entertainment and collectibles. Disposable Income Growth: Rising middle-class affluence enhances demand for niche and premium Gashapon offerings. Trade Policies: Favorable trade agreements and export incentives bolster manufacturing and distribution capabilities. Industry-Specific Drivers Consumer Engagement: The appeal of limited-edition collectibles and character licensing drives repeat purchases. Product Innovation: Incorporation of AR, QR codes, and digital integration enhances user experience and product differentiation. Brand Collaborations: Partnerships with popular IPs (e.g., K-pop, anime) amplify market appeal. Technological Advancements Smart Gashapon Machines: IoT-enabled vending units facilitate real-time inventory management and personalized offerings. Digital Platforms: E-commerce and mobile apps expand reach and enable direct-to-consumer sales. Data Analytics: Consumer behavior insights optimize product design and marketing strategies. Emerging Opportunities Cross-Industry Collaborations: Integration with gaming, entertainment, and fashion sectors opens new revenue streams. Global Expansion: South Korea’s innovative Gashapon concepts can be exported to Asia-Pacific and Western markets. Sustainability Initiatives: Eco-friendly materials and recycling programs appeal to environmentally conscious consumers. Value Chain Analysis: From Raw Materials to End-User Delivery Raw Material Sourcing Plastics (ABS, PVC): Primary materials for capsule toys. Electronic Components: Sensors, microchips for digital features. Packaging Materials: Eco-friendly plastics, cardboard, and branding labels. Manufacturing Injection Molding: For producing detailed figurines and capsules. Electronics Assembly: Integration of digital components and IoT modules. Quality Control: Ensuring safety standards, durability, and licensing compliance. Distribution & Logistics Physical Distribution: Vending machines, retail outlets, specialty stores. Digital Platforms: E-commerce websites, mobile apps, and social media channels. Supply Chain Management: Real-time inventory tracking, regional warehousing. End-User Delivery & Lifecycle Services In-store & vending machine sales. Online orders with home delivery options. Post-sale services: Product authentication, digital updates, and limited-edition releases. Revenue Models & Lifecycle Product Sales: Direct sales through vending machines and online channels. Licensing & IP Royalties: Revenue from licensed collaborations. Digital Content & Upgrades: AR features, digital collectibles, and app subscriptions. Lifecycle Management: Limited editions, seasonal releases, and collector’s items sustain demand over time. Digital Transformation & Cross-Industry Synergies The market is witnessing a paradigm shift driven by digital transformation. IoT-enabled vending machines facilitate data-driven inventory management, reducing waste and enhancing consumer personalization. AR and VR integrations create immersive experiences, increasing engagement and perceived value. Interoperability standards such as NFC, QR codes, and API integrations enable seamless cross-platform experiences, fostering collaborations with gaming, entertainment, and retail sectors. For example, Gashapon figures linked with mobile games or digital collectibles enhance consumer retention and monetization opportunities.
